];//展示的顺序,把data中对象的属性按照你想要的顺序排放就可以了,我这里把id移到了第一列展示constheader = ["id","S","h","e","e_1","t","J"];varworksheet = XLSX.utils.json_to_sheet(data, {header:header})
...data];//创建一个sheet表格 使用json_to_sheet, 数据格式比较为 数组包对象, 不然会报错const worksheet=XLSX.utils.json_to_sheet(sheet, {//这里可以通过设置header, 来对导出数据 列 顺序的排序//实测可以只写一部分, 也可以整体排序//["id", "name", "age"] 相当于把...
const workbook = XLSX.utils.book_new(); const myHeader = ["id","name","location"]; const worksheet = XLSX.utils.json_to_sheet(this.myListOfObjects(), {header: myHeader}); XLSX.utils.book_append_sheet(workbook, worksheet, 'tab1'); XLSX.writeFile(workbook, 'excel_export.xlsb'); ...
...data];//创建一个sheet表格 使用json_to_sheet, 数据格式比较为 数组包对象, 不然会报错const worksheet=XLSX.utils.json_to_sheet(sheet, {//这里可以通过设置header, 来对导出数据 列 顺序的排序//实测可以只写一部分, 也可以整体排序//["id", "name", "age"] 相当于把...
//将表头放剑原始数据里面去,要保证表头在数组的最前面 const newData = [headerDisplay, ...data]; //加了一句 skipHeader:true,这祥就会忽略原来的表头 const ws = XLSX.utils.json_to_sheet(newData, {header :header, skipHeader:true});
如图所示,表格转xlsx的一个基本流程。但是在平时开发中,表格会应用一些组件显示,所以table_to_sheet不适用,在这里可以使用json_to_sheet。 1.将table表格处理成一个对象。对象格式: 表头名称---相应的值 constdata=[{'姓名':'xie','年龄':26,}]
worksheet:可以理解为XLSX对excel中sheet的描述的一个对象,可通过XLSX.utils.aoa_to_sheet、XLSX.utils.json_to_sheet、XLSX.utils.table_to_sheet等方法创建,下面会具体讲每个方法的使用。 cellAddress: 单元格的地址对象{ c: number, r: number },其中c表示column(列)r表示row(行)都是从0开始,即左上角的...
将JSON对象转换为Excel文件 要将JSON对象转换为Excel文件,我们需要使用XLSX.utils.json_to_sheet方法将JSON对象转换为worksheet对象,然后将worksheet对象添加到workbook中。以下是将JSON对象转换为Excel文件的完整代码示例: const data = [{name: 'John Doe',age: 30,gender: 'Male'},{name: 'Jane Doe',age: 25...
导出excel的逻辑: excel整个表格专业名词是workbook,里面每张表格是sheet 页面引入xlsx的库,https://unpkg.com/xlsx/dist/xlsx.core.min.js 把数据生成sheet,varsheet=XLSX.utils.json_to_sheet(jsonData),json_to_sheet是将由对象组成的数组转化成sheet,当然还有 aoa_to_sheet将一个二维数组转成sheet 和 table_...
excel整个表格专业名词是workbook,里面每张表格是sheet 页面引入xlsx的库,https://unpkg.com/xlsx/dist/xlsx.core.min.js 把数据生成sheet,var sheet = XLSX.utils.json_to_sheet(jsonData),json_to_sheet是将由对象组成的数组转化成sheet,当然还有 aoa_to_sheet将一个二维数组转成sheet 和 table_to_sheet将tab...